This morning I received birth certificates confirming the maiden names of both of my Bunting GG Grandparents, but I can find no trace of them either at Ancestry or the LDS site (or on the pay-per-view BMD site I use). If anyone is researching Shropshire (Worthen) Buntings, can you shed any light?

I know that Frederick Bunting married Emily Bunting (they were cousins) in 1885. I now know that Emily's parents were William Bunting and Elizabeth Bunting (so I assume that William and Elizabeth were also related).

Frederick's father, James Bunting (the family name is given as Bunton on the 1871 census), married an Ann Jones, born c.1835, although on one census her birthplace is given as Llanrihadir, and in another it's Worthen. I have found all these people on the 1871-1901 censuses (the only ones to which I currently have access) but I can't understand why I can't seem to find any trace of their birth or marriage records!

Found this on Free BMD:

Marriages Jun Quarter 1885

Bunting  Emily           Forden  11b 313   
Bunting  Frederick     Forden  11b 313


Forden

Created 1st July 1870 (renaming of Montgomery district). Mainly in Montgomeryshire, but included parts of Shropshire.
Sub-districts : Chirbury; Montgomery; Welshpool.
GRO volumes : 11b (1870-1930).
Aston, Berriew, Castle Caereinion, Castlewright, Churchstoke, Cletterwood, Cyfronydd, Forden, Hope, Leighton, Llandysil, Llanmerewig, Middletown, Montgomery, Rhosgoch, Trelystan, Trewern, Uppington, Welshpool (Pool).
Registers now divided between Welshpool & Llanfyllin and Clun districts.

I had a look at the 1861 Montgomeryshire census as parts of Worthen appear on there, and found the following:

A Margaret Buntin (think it should be Bunting) age 18 is a house servant for a Grocer in Worthen.  She was born in Worthen.

Sampson Bunting age 21 a Waggoner, but listed as servant, in Chirbury.  He was born in Worthen.


From the 1851 Montgomeryshire census:

Another Servant, Margaret Bunting age 16, Housemaid at Mellington Hall, Churchstoke.  She was born in Worthen.
